Over 600 staff at Mumias sugar face an uncertain future after their contarcts were terminated even as the new administration sought to clean up the bankrupt miller which has been sinking deeper into debt. this latest twist comes as the sugar company was placed under receivership by Kenya commercial bank for failling to honour it's financial obligations. The Kenya plantation workers union has vowed to challenge this move citing it was against the conditions agreed with the reciver manager P.V.R Rao.
